Australia CNG Powertrain Market Overview

  • The Australia CNG Powertrain Market is valued at USD 145 million, based on a five-year historical analysis. This growth is primarily driven by the increasing adoption of cleaner fuel alternatives, government initiatives promoting natural gas vehicles, rising environmental concerns among consumers, and the expansion of CNG refueling infrastructure.The shift towards sustainable transportation solutions has led to a significant rise in the demand for compressed natural gas (CNG) powertrains across various sectors.
  • Key states in this market include New South Wales, Victoria, and Queensland, which dominate due to their robust infrastructure for CNG refueling stations and supportive government policies. These regions have seen substantial investments in CNG technology and infrastructure, making them attractive for both consumers and businesses looking to transition to cleaner energy sources.
  • The Gas Supply Act 2003, issued by the South Australian Parliament, governs the regulation of natural gas supply chains including CNG for transportation, requiring pipeline operators to maintain third-party access regimes, comply with safety standards set by the Technical Regulator, and adhere to capacity thresholds for distribution networks to ensure reliable delivery and promote competition in gas markets.

Australia CNG Powertrain Market Industry Analysis

Growth Drivers

  • Increasing Environmental Regulations:Australia has implemented stringent environmental regulations, with the National Greenhouse and Energy Reporting Act mandating emissions reporting for companies emitting over 25,000 tons of CO2 annually. This has led to a push for cleaner energy solutions, including compressed natural gas (CNG) vehicles. The Australian government aims to reduce greenhouse gas emissions by 26-28% below 2005 levels by 2030, driving demand for CNG as a cleaner alternative to traditional fuels.
  • Rising Fuel Prices:The average price of petrol in Australia reached AUD 1.80 per liter, significantly impacting consumer choices. As fuel prices continue to rise, CNG, which is priced at approximately AUD 1.30 per kilogram, becomes an attractive alternative. This price differential encourages consumers and businesses to consider CNG vehicles, particularly in commercial fleets, where fuel costs are a major operational expense.
  • Government Incentives for Clean Energy:The Australian government has allocated AUD 400 million for clean energy initiatives, including incentives for CNG vehicle adoption. These incentives include tax rebates and grants for businesses transitioning to CNG. Additionally, state governments are offering subsidies for CNG infrastructure development, which further supports the growth of the CNG powertrain market by making it more financially viable for consumers and businesses alike.

Market Challenges

  • Limited Refueling Infrastructure:As of now, Australia has only 200 CNG refueling stations nationwide, which is insufficient to support widespread adoption. This limited infrastructure poses a significant barrier for consumers considering CNG vehicles, as the availability of refueling options directly impacts their convenience and usability. The lack of investment in expanding this network further exacerbates the challenge, hindering market growth.
  • High Initial Investment Costs:The average cost of a CNG vehicle is approximately AUD 12,000 higher than its gasoline counterpart. This initial investment can deter potential buyers, especially in a market where consumers are sensitive to upfront costs. Additionally, the installation of CNG home refueling units can cost between AUD 6,000 to AUD 16,000, further complicating the financial feasibility for individual consumers and small businesses.

Market Opportunities

  • Expansion of CNG Refueling Stations:The Australian government plans to increase the number of CNG refueling stations to 400. This expansion will significantly enhance accessibility for consumers, encouraging more individuals and businesses to adopt CNG vehicles. Improved infrastructure will also support fleet operators, making CNG a more attractive option for commercial transportation.
  • Partnerships with Public Transport Systems:Collaborations between CNG vehicle manufacturers and public transport authorities can lead to the integration of CNG buses into urban transit systems. With over 1,200 buses in Australia currently using CNG, expanding this partnership can enhance public transport efficiency and reduce emissions, creating a sustainable model for urban mobility.
